Transaction cba72a5beb3e80e40de6f5e5ce39882a6b094ab106fab6e2a1b7f88940528f52

block
d47a7b952b77c00ac20f808eeda43e08f95dd3e98d2957d5da8204065d6b500d

1 Input

23 Outputs